Output 21239f34a792ba81ee5433c4271b9167668230210adc43050df5e599985c897e:0

value
10000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e5c109be58bbd3f21be3f7efdceec8ba2f07484a OP_EQUALVERIFY OP_CHECKSIG
address
1MwpzT2djiwoCkdFjLjNrLKmkqBeazxPzK
transaction
21239f34a792ba81ee5433c4271b9167668230210adc43050df5e599985c897e
confirmations
523326
spent
true